钢筋混凝土异形柱非线性分析
Nonlinear analysis of special-shaped reinforced concrete columns
【摘要】 异形柱框轻结构是近年来应用较为广泛的结构形式,文章提出了异形截面柱的非线性分析的方法,考虑了纵筋锚固滑移和混凝土本构关系的下降段,用数值方法编制了异形柱全过程分析的程序,并对3种截面、共22种情况进行了计算,分析比较M-φ曲线,得出延性的变化规律。
【Abstract】 Lightweight framed structures with specialshaped R.C. columns are applied widely in recent years. In the paper,the method of nonlinear analysis of specialshaped R.C. columns is put forward while the full path of stressstrain relation of concrete and the sliding of longitudinal reinforcement anchoring are all considered. A computer program for a full range analysis of specialshaped columns is complied. Based on the analytical results of 22 sets of Lshaped, Tshaped and ’+’ shaped columns, the ductile behavior of the columns is investigated while the ’M-φ’ curves are analyzed and compared.
